A constant temperature and humidity potato seedling rapid propagation cultivation device and a cultivation method thereof
By setting up a honeycomb mesh and a power mechanism to disperse the root system in the potato cultivation equipment, and combining it with a nutrient solution supply mechanism to evenly spray nutrient solution, the problem of water and fertilizer dead zones caused by root entanglement was solved, thereby improving the survival rate of potato seedlings and the quality of breeding.

Technical Field
[0001] This invention relates to the field of potato seedling cultivation technology, and in particular to a constant temperature and humidity potato seedling rapid propagation equipment and its cultivation method. Background Technology
[0002] Potato seedling cultivation refers to the process of cultivating potato seed tubers or seedlings into robust, uniform seedlings of the appropriate age to provide high-quality seedlings for subsequent transplanting or breeding. It requires the use of constant temperature and humidity cultivation equipment to avoid soil-borne diseases and solve problems such as poor root development, in order to cultivate uniform and robust seedlings.
[0003] For example, Chinese patent CN222284224U discloses a soilless potato seedling cultivation device. It includes a water tank with an open top; a box body with a hollow, inverted isosceles trapezoidal cross-section, its bottom positioned above the water tank; a planting trough located on top of the box body; and a sprayer located inside the box body.
[0004] The aforementioned patent provides a relatively spacious growing space that facilitates the diffusion of nutrient solution mist, thus promoting absorption by potato seedling roots. However, existing cultivation equipment still has some shortcomings that urgently need improvement. In mainstream cultivation methods such as potato aeroponics and hydroponics, potato roots tend to intertwine and clump together during growth, forming a dense root cluster structure. The mist sprayed from the nozzles of existing equipment cannot effectively penetrate this dense root cluster, resulting in obvious dead zones for water and fertilizer spraying. Consequently, some roots within the root cluster remain dry due to lack of water and fertilizer access, while others rot and deteriorate due to the accumulation of water and fertilizer that cannot evaporate in time. This significantly reduces the survival rate of potato seedlings and also affects the quality of breeding and cultivation, reducing the efficiency of rapid propagation of potato seedlings. [0013] Comp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are: In this invention, by setting up a cultivation cylinder and fixing a honeycomb mesh inside, the potato root system can be initially separated and limited, preventing the roots from becoming entangled in the early stages of growth and allowing the roots to begin to unfold and grow. Positioning rings for fixing potato seedlings of different sizes are detachably installed at the top of the cultivation cylinder to position the potato seedlings and ensure stable root growth. A power mechanism inside the cultivation cylinder moves the assembly seat upwards, allowing the conical rubber top block to smoothly insert into the growing root cluster. Combined with the elastic action of multiple elastic top plates, this initially disperses and combs through the tangled root cluster, breaking up the dense root structure, and simultaneously utilizing… The root-sparser mechanism at the mounting base further organizes the initially dispersed root system, allowing it to grow radially. This prevents roots from tangling and restricting their growth. At this point, the hydration system sprays water, allowing the mist to penetrate the spread-out roots and provide even nutrition and moisture to all areas of the potato root system. This effectively prevents some roots from drying out due to lack of water and fertilizer, and others from rotting due to accumulated water and fertilizer. This significantly improves the survival rate of potato seedlings, ensures breeding quality, and enhances the efficiency of rapid potato propagation. Attached Figure Description
